The Foundation: Understanding Your Bankroll

Before you even consider placing a bet, the most crucial step is to establish and understand your gambling bankroll. This is the specific amount of money you have allocated for gambling, and critically, it’s money you can afford to lose without impacting your essential living expenses. Never dip into funds meant for rent, bills, or savings. A dedicated bankroll is the bedrock of responsible gambling and the first pillar of effective bet sizing.

Once your bankroll is defined, the next step is to determine its size relative to your playing frequency and the types of games you intend to play. A larger bankroll generally allows for more flexibility in bet sizing and can better absorb losing streaks. Conversely, a smaller bankroll necessitates tighter controls and smaller wagers to extend your playtime.

Common Bet Sizing Strategies

Several established strategies can help you determine the optimal bet size. These aren’t rigid rules but rather frameworks to guide your decisions. The best approach often involves adapting these strategies to your personal risk tolerance and the specific game you’re playing.

The Fixed Bet Strategy

This is perhaps the simplest strategy. You decide on a fixed amount or percentage of your bankroll to wager on every single bet, regardless of the game or outcome. For example, you might decide to bet $5 on every hand of blackjack or 1% of your total bankroll.

  • Pros: Easy to implement, prevents overspending during losing streaks, provides a clear structure.
  • Cons: Can be slow to capitalize on winning streaks, may feel too restrictive for some players.

The Percentage Bet Strategy

Similar to the fixed bet, but instead of a static amount, you bet a fixed percentage of your current bankroll. If your bankroll grows, your bet size increases proportionally. If it shrinks, your bet size decreases. This is often considered more dynamic and responsive than a fixed bet.

For instance, if you have a $1000 bankroll and decide to bet 2% per hand, your initial bet would be $20. If you win and your bankroll grows to $1100, your next bet would be $22. If you lose and it drops to $900, your next bet would be $18.

  • Pros: Adapts to bankroll fluctuations, helps protect against significant losses while allowing for growth during winning streaks.
  • Cons: Requires a bit more calculation, can still lead to rapid depletion if a significant losing streak occurs with a high percentage.

The Kelly Criterion (Advanced)

This is a more complex mathematical formula used to determine the optimal bet size for a series of wagers with a known edge. It’s primarily used in situations where you have a statistical advantage, such as in sports betting or certain poker scenarios. For most casino games, where the house holds the edge, the Kelly Criterion is generally not applicable or advisable.

The formula is: f = (bp – q) / b, where:

  • f = the fraction of your bankroll to bet
  • b = the net odds received on the wager (e.g., if you bet $10 and win $20, b=2)
  • p = the probability of winning
  • q = the probability of losing (1-p)

Important Note: Due to the inherent house edge in most casino games, applying the Kelly Criterion directly without a demonstrable player advantage is highly risky and not recommended for typical online casino play.

Game-Specific Considerations

The optimal bet size can also vary significantly depending on the game you are playing. Different games have different volatilities, house edges, and potential payout structures.

Slots

Slots are highly volatile. While they offer the potential for massive jackpots, the frequency of wins can be low. For slots, a smaller percentage of your bankroll per spin is generally recommended, especially if you are playing for entertainment and not solely chasing a progressive jackpot.

A common guideline for slots is to bet no more than 1-2% of your bankroll per spin. This allows you to enjoy more spins and experience the game without quickly exhausting your funds.

Table Games (Blackjack, Roulette, Baccarat)

Table games often offer lower house edges and more consistent gameplay. For games like blackjack or baccarat, where the house edge is minimal with optimal strategy, you might consider a slightly larger percentage bet, perhaps 2-5% of your bankroll, especially if you are employing a card-counting strategy in blackjack (though this is more applicable to live play).

For roulette, bet sizing can depend on your betting strategy (e.g., betting on single numbers versus outside bets). Betting on outside chances (red/black, odd/even) with a smaller percentage (1-3%) can provide longer play, while betting on single numbers with a slightly larger percentage (2-4%) offers the thrill of higher payouts but with less frequent wins.

Video Poker

Video poker offers a good balance of house edge and strategic play. Bet sizing here can be similar to slots, with 1-3% of your bankroll per hand being a prudent approach. The key is to ensure you are playing with the optimal paytable and betting the maximum coins to qualify for the best payouts, especially for royal flushes.

Factors Influencing Your Bet Size Decision

Beyond the general strategies and game types, several personal factors should influence your bet sizing:

  • Risk Tolerance: Are you a cautious player who prefers longer sessions and smaller wins, or are you a thrill-seeker looking for big payouts, even if it means higher risk?
  • Time Horizon: How long do you intend to play? If you have a limited amount of time, you might be tempted to bet larger to achieve wins faster, but this also increases the risk of a quick exit.
  • Game Volatility: As discussed, high-volatility games demand smaller bet sizes to mitigate risk.
  • Player Edge: If you have a proven statistical advantage in a game (rare in standard online casinos), you can afford to bet larger.
  • Promotions and Bonuses: Wagering requirements on bonuses might influence your bet size, but always read the terms and conditions carefully.

The Psychology of Bet Sizing

Emotional decision-making is a significant pitfall in gambling. When on a winning streak, the temptation to increase bets significantly to “ride the wave” can be overwhelming. Conversely, after a loss, chasing those losses with larger bets is a common, and often disastrous, mistake. Sticking to your predetermined bet sizing strategy, regardless of recent outcomes, is crucial for maintaining discipline.

A well-defined bet sizing strategy acts as a psychological buffer, preventing impulsive decisions driven by greed or desperation. It reinforces a disciplined approach, allowing you to focus on the game rather than the fluctuating numbers in your account balance.
